WWE and Fanatics are significantly expanding their existing partnership, originally launched in 2022, with the creation of a new series of podcasts focused on WWE programming and events. The first podcast to debut under this expanded collaboration is “The Raw Recap Show,” which will be hosted by WWE personalities Megan Morant and Sam Roberts.
This show is set to air immediately following the conclusion of Monday Night Raw each week, providing fans with in-depth analysis, recaps, and discussion of the night’s events. In addition to the weekly Raw recap, Morant and Roberts will also host a series of instant-reaction podcasts. These special episodes will be released immediately after each of WWE’s Premium Live Events, offering timely commentary and perspectives on the major happenings and outcomes.
Looking beyond the initial launch, the partnership between WWE and Fanatics includes plans for a wider range of podcasts, with the promise of future shows being hosted by a variety of current WWE Superstars and legendary figures from the company’s history.
The podcasts will be made widely available to fans across multiple platforms. Listeners can find the shows on major podcast providers such as Spotify, Apple Podcasts, and iHeartRadio. Furthermore, reinforcing WWE’s commitment to video content, the podcasts will also be available on WWE’s official YouTube channel.
This new podcasting venture builds upon the previous collaborations between Fanatics and WWE, which include the successful fan-focused WWE World at WrestleMania events, held annually during WrestleMania weekend, featuring autograph sessions, meet-and-greets, and other interactive experiences.
The news about the podcasts was first reported by Fox News.
